Alan M. Vajda is a scholar working on Pollution, Physiology and Nature and Landscape Conservation. According to data from OpenAlex, Alan M. Vajda has authored 23 papers receiving a total of 1.9k ind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Pollution, 13 papers in Physiology and 11 papers in Nature and Landscape Conservation. Recurrent topics in Alan M. Vajda's work include Reproductive biology and impacts on aquatic species (13 papers), Pharmaceutical and Antibiotic Environmental Impacts (13 papers) and Fish Ecology and Management Studies (11 papers). Alan M. Vajda is often cited by papers focused on Reproductive biology and impacts on aquatic species (13 papers), Pharmaceutical and Antibiotic Environmental Impacts (13 papers) and Fish Ecology and Management Studies (11 papers). Alan M. Vajda collaborates with scholars based in United States, Czechia and Ireland. Alan M. Vajda's co-authors include David O. Norris, Larry B. Barber, Heiko L. Schoenfuss, John D. Woodling, James L. Gray, Edward T. Furlong, Melissa M. Schultz, Dana W. Kolpin, Vicki S. Blazer and Stephen L. Werner and has published in prestigious journals such as Environmental Science & Technology, The Science of The Total Environment and Environmental Pollution.
